Shipley is a well-connected town north of Bradford, popular with commuting families. It offers a range of nurseries, Montessori settings and childminders, along with excellent access to Saltaire and Leeds via rail.

Market insights for Shipley

Parents in Shipley typically pay £69 per day for childcare, which is slightly 9% lower than the UK average of £75 per day. This pricing reflects local market conditions, including operational costs, demand levels, and regional economic factors that influence childcare provision. With 458 childcare places available across Shipley, families have a range of options to consider. Frequently asked questions

Most settings welcome children from around 3 months old, with school nurseries usually taking children from age 3.

Children aged 3 and 4 across England receive 15 funded hours per week, with up to 30 hours for eligible working families. Some 2 year olds and eligible working parents of younger children may also qualify.

Shipley nursery fees generally fall between £55–£105 per day.

All early years settings are regulated by Ofsted, with funding oversight from Bradford Council.

Ask about outdoor space, proximity to parks, curriculum approach and meal or extended-hour charges.
